Icelander dies in Hua Hin kitesurfing accident

AN Icelander who regularly kitesurfed in Hua Hin died this afternoon after the kite fell into the sea and the ropes got entangled and pulled him into the water, the Thai-language daily Matichon said today (Dec. 20).

Pol. Capt. Charuk Kongkarien, a deputy investigator at Hua Hin station, rushed to beach at Hua Hin soi 77 and found Jonathan Ceres Washkin, 43, a tourist from Iceland, dead on the beach.

Mr Sivichai Chaengla, 26, a kite surfing instructor at Surf Sport Hua Hin Company, said the deceased regularly kitesurfed and kept his gear at the company.

However, this company is shut on Wednesdays, so he got his gear out on his own and went riding in the sea amid strong waves and wind.

After a little while his kite fell into the sea and the ropes got entangled and pulled him down. The other kitesurfers freed him, but it was too late.
